Job Overview:
The Strategic Expert Consultant will play a crucial role in supporting UNEP in producing a strategic framework for 2026–2029 and the director" style="border-bottom: 1px dotted #007bff !important;">Executive Director's report to the United Nations Environment Assembly (UNEA). This position requires a deep understanding of environmental issues and the ability to coordinate with various stakeholders to gather insights and inputs. The consultant will be responsible for developing a comprehensive strategic framework that aligns with UNEP's mission and addresses emerging environmental challenges. This includes conducting research and analysis on global and regional environmental trends, reviewing and revising draft frameworks, and drafting sections of reports that outline the future direction of UNEA. The consultant will also facilitate stakeholder consultations to ensure diverse perspectives are integrated into the strategic framework.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Support the development of a forward-looking, actionable strategic framework for 2026–2029, including strategic priorities aligned with UNEP’s Medium-Term Strategy (MTS) and Sustainable Development Goals (SDG) mandates.
  • Conduct iterative review sessions with internal and external experts to refine the strategic framework and ensure alignment with UNEP’s goals and stakeholder expectations.
  • Facilitate comprehensive validation and review processes for the strategic framework, incorporating stakeholder feedback through participatory decision-making tools and consensus-building models.
  • Draft a section on 'The Future of UNEA' and review and revise the Executive Director’s Report to UNEA, including a situational analysis, priority recommendations, and policy solutions addressing critical global environmental challenges.
  • Conduct bilateral consultations with key stakeholders to ensure the Executive Director’s Report reflects diverse perspectives and addresses identified gaps.
  • Deliver draft final versions of the strategic framework and the Executive Director’s Report. The consultant will report to the Deputy Director of the Policy and Programme Division.
